Catalog description

The Clinical Immunohematology Lecture will review the normal and abnormal pathology of blood antigens and antibodies. The significance of blood typing and identification of antibodies for safe transfusion will be reviewed. Topics covered include Lewis system, Kell, Kidd and Duffy; MNS and I , P, Lutheran, Hemolytic Disease of the Newborn and Immune Hemolytic Anemias. Lecture. 2-4 hours/week, 9-week course.
